ModuleNotFoundError ModuleNotFoundError: No module named 'arcpy'
时间: 2023-10-19 10:35:32 浏览: 145
完成文章主要内容翻译排版-gc2053_csp_模组设计指南_rev.1.1_20180731
ModuleNotFoundError: No module named 'arcpy'错误通常是由于没有正确配置编译器或者缺少必要的模块导致的。当出现这个错误时,一般可以采取以下步骤来解决:
1. 确认你是否正确配置了编译器。在导入arcpy之前,你需要先确保已经正确配置了编译器。你可以使用pycharm或者ArcGIS自带的Python IDLE来配置编译器。如果你使用的是pycharm,可以在Settings->Project Interpreter中添加需要的模块。如果你使用的是ArcGIS自带的Python IDLE,可以在Python IDLE中直接导入arcpy模块。
2. 确认你是否安装了arcpy模块。如果你没有安装arcpy模块,你需要先进行安装。一般来说,在安装ArcGIS时,arcpy模块会自动安装。你可以检查一下你的ArcGIS安装目录下是否存在arcpy模块。如果不存在,你可以尝试重新安装ArcGIS或者手动安装arcpy模块。
3. 查看python2.7的安装位置。如果你使用的是ArcGIS自带的Python环境(即python2.7),你需要确认python2.7的安装位置,并找到lib文件夹下的site-packages文件夹。在这个文件夹下,你应该能够找到arcpy模块的安装文件。如果找不到,可能是因为arcpy模块没有正确安装或者被删除了。在这种情况下,你可以尝试重新安装或者修复ArcGIS。
总之,ModuleNotFoundError: No module named 'arcpy'错误通常是由于编译器配置问题或者缺少arcpy模块导致的。你可以根据上述步骤来排查并解决这个问题。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[Pycharm导入ArcGIS Pro中的Arcpy时,出现:ImportError: No module named arcpy](https://blog.csdn.net/weixin_43416590/article/details/124783435)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*2* *3* [arcpy导入报错 “ImportRrror: No module named arcpy”](https://blog.csdn.net/xcxcxc_/article/details/123862600)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
阅读全文